Secretary-General Strongly Condemns Deadly Bomb Attacks in Yemen

The following statement was issued today by the Spokesman for UN Secretary-General Ban Ki-moon:

The Secretary-General strongly condemns the bomb attacks in Radaa in Yemen’s Al Bayda Province yesterday, which killed more than 25 people, including at least 15 schoolchildren.  The Secretary-General expresses his sympathies and sincere condolences to the families of the victims of these heinous attacks.

There is absolutely no justification for such cowardly terrorist acts that brutally take the lives of innocent civilians, including children.  The Secretary-General calls for the perpetrators to be brought to justice.
